WebThe (4+3) cycloaddition of dienes and oxyallyl cations is a classical and powerful method to assemble seven-membered rings. The past century has witnessed many developments in the area, particularly in the implementation of different types of oxyallyl cation precursors. WebJun 6, 2011 · 2+2 photocycloaddition. [2+2] Photocycloaddition is the combination of an excited state enone with an alkene to produce a cyclobutane. Although the photochemical concerted [2+2] cycloaddition is allowed, the reaction between enones and alkenes is stepwise and involves discrete diradical intermediates.
